首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在react和javascript中,我如何正确地映射这个对象的键值?

在React和JavaScript中,您可以使用以下方法来正确地映射对象的键值:

  1. 使用map函数:您可以使用JavaScript的map函数来遍历对象的键,并返回一个新的数组。在React中,您可以将此新数组用作渲染的列表。

示例代码:

代码语言:txt
复制
const obj = { key1: 'value1', key2: 'value2', key3: 'value3' };

const mappedArray = Object.keys(obj).map((key) => {
  return { key: key, value: obj[key] };
});

console.log(mappedArray);

上述代码将输出以下结果:

代码语言:txt
复制
[
  { key: 'key1', value: 'value1' },
  { key: 'key2', value: 'value2' },
  { key: 'key3', value: 'value3' }
]
  1. 使用Object.entries函数:您可以使用Object.entries函数将对象转换为键值对的数组,然后对数组进行映射。

示例代码:

代码语言:txt
复制
const obj = { key1: 'value1', key2: 'value2', key3: 'value3' };

const mappedArray = Object.entries(obj).map(([key, value]) => {
  return { key: key, value: value };
});

console.log(mappedArray);

上述代码将输出与前面示例相同的结果。

关于React和JavaScript中对象键值映射的更多信息,您可以参考以下资源:

对于涉及云计算领域的相关问题,您可以参考腾讯云的文档和产品:

请注意,根据问题要求,我们无法提及其他云计算品牌商。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券